Aims and Topics
Accurate species and population identification is the first step in every conservation program and is critical for the enforcement of commercial controls. For this reason the workshop will focus on an exchange of ideas among international specialists from many countries working with traditional, molecular and/or biochemical methods for species, population, and/or stock identification. We would like to present a platform for scientific talks and time for detailed discussions.
 

Main topics:
  >>    Species identification

  >>    Population identification

  >>    Source (wild vs. aquaculture) identification

  >>    Creation of a reference collection
